Question

For the discrete distribution, the Pearson's coefficient of skewness β 2is always:

The correct answer is

β2 > 1

For any distribution with finite non-zero variance, the Cauchy–Schwarz inequality applied to \((X-\mu)^2\) gives \(\mu_4 \ge \mu_2^2\), hence \(\beta_2 = \dfrac{\mu_4}{\mu_2^2} \ge 1\).

For a discrete distribution (taking values at distinct mass points), \((X-\mu)^2\) is not constant, so the inequality is strict:

\[\beta_2 = \dfrac{\mu_4}{\mu_2^2} > 1\]

Hence for a discrete distribution, \(\beta_2\) is always greater than 1.
